Al Duhail, Al Arabi, Al Rayyan, Al Gharafa Reach HH the Amir Cup Handball Semi-finals
Doha, April 10 (QNA) - Al Duhail qualified for HH the Amir Cup Handball semi-final after defeating Qatar SC on Thursday.
Al Duhail secured their place in the semi-finals with a 36-27 victory over Qatar SC, setting up a semi-final clash with Al Rayyan, who defeated Al Wakrah 27-23.
Al Arabi also advanced to the semi-finals after a 31-25 win against Al-Sadd, and will face Al Gharafa, who defeated Al Ahli 27-21.
The semi-final matches will be held next Saturday, with the final taking place next Monday.
Al Duhail won HH the Amir Cup Handball title last season, defeating Al Arabi 29-27 in the final.
Al Sadd hold the record for the most wins in the tournament, having won the title eight times, followed by Al Ahli and Al Duhail with five titles each, then Al Rayyan and Al Jaish with four titles each, Al Arabi with three titles, and Al Wakrah with one title. (QNA)
